Why I Stepped Away from Coaching and Doula Work
In the past, I offered coaching programs and doula services with the intention of supporting women through different stages of life. However, I found myself feeling overwhelmed by the demands of running a business, working a full-time job, and being a mother. The constant juggle led to burnout, and I realized that the "hustle" mentality I was working within didn’t align with the message I wanted to share. I began to see that true wellness isn’t about working harder or fitting into a mold. It’s about slowing down, embracing non-diet approaches to health, and rejecting a culture that forces us to measure our worth by our ability to perform or conform. I wanted to offer a space where women can explore their well-being free from the pressure to always do more, look a certain way, or adhere to rigid rules.
